pytwinnet.mobility

class pytwinnet.mobility.ConstantVelocity(velocity_mps=(0.0, 0.0, 0.0), start_time=0.0, _last_t=None)[source]

Bases: object

Parameters:
start_time: float = 0.0
update(node, timestamp)[source]
Return type:

None

Parameters:
velocity_mps: Tuple[float, float, float] = (0.0, 0.0, 0.0)
class pytwinnet.mobility.RandomWaypoint(env, speed_range_mps=(0.5, 1.5), pause_time_s=0.0, seed=0, _rng=None, _target=None, _speed=0.0, _paused_until=0.0, _last_t=None)[source]

Bases: object

Parameters:
env: Environment
pause_time_s: float = 0.0
seed: int = 0
speed_range_mps: Tuple[float, float] = (0.5, 1.5)
update(node, timestamp)[source]
Return type:

None

Parameters:

Modules